"A String of Pearls" is a 1941 song composed by Jerry Gray with lyrics by Eddie DeLange. It was notably recorded by Glenn Miller and His Orchestra on RCA Bluebirdthat November, becoming a #1 hit. The song is a big band and jazz standard.

This arrangement for string quartet (Violin I, Violin II, Viola, Cello) reflects faithfully the original and includes also the transcriptions of famous solos of saxes (Babe Russin, Tex Beneke) and trumpet (Bobby Hackett).
It is suitable for classroom, repertoire and recital.
